Decoding the Table: Columns, Rows, and Cells

Okay, before we get to the answer, let's quickly review the basics. A table is like a neatly organized spreadsheet. It's made up of columns (vertical) and rows (horizontal). The columns are usually labeled with letters (A, B, C, etc.), and the rows are labeled with numbers (1, 2, 3, etc.). Each little box in the table is called a cell, and it's identified by its column and row. For example, cell A1 is in column A and row 1. This system makes it easy to find specific data points. Imagine the table like a map of a city. The columns are like streets running north to south, and the rows are like streets running east to west. Each cell is like a specific address. If you want to find a particular house, you need to know the street name (column) and the street number (row).

In our case, we're interested in cell C2. This means we need to find the cell that's in column C and row 2. Columns and rows are the essential building blocks for data organization. Breaking Down the Specifics

Let’s zoom in on our specific table. We have three columns labeled A, B, and C. And we have three rows labeled 1, 2, and 3. In the first row (row 1), the values are 5, 24, and 3. The second row (row 2) contains 6, 27, and 24. Finally, the third row (row 3) shows 22, 50, and 64. Our target is cell C2. We need to go down to row 2 and then across to column C. The intersection of column C and row 2 is where our answer is hiding. So, let's go. In the table, we're looking for the third value in the second row. If we follow the second row across, the value in the third column (C) is the one we're after.

So let's move along the second row to find cell C2. Easy, right? It's like a treasure hunt, and the treasure is the number in cell C2. In the table, we can see that in row 2, the values are 6, 27, and 24. Cell C2 is in the third position of this row. Therefore, the value in cell C2 is 24. Ta-da! We found it!
